Brief Summary

This study helps the society to have an evidence-based approach with proven efficacy to deal with drugs related issues in Pakistan along with minimizing the rate of relapse which is the major issue with current disease model for treatment of addiction in different rehabs within the country.
Present study's aim is to adapt culturally and islamically a robust treatment protocol: Reinforcement Approach (CRA) through randomized control trial to determine its efficacy in the field of drug addiction rehabilitation. Moreover, CRA is also be used with comorbid psychological illnesses. Because, in the treatment facilities disease model is currently prevailing which lacks empirical evidence, and they do not have proven efficacy.

Detailed Description

In CRA, face to face interaction is required for intervention including 8 sessions for focuses on the reality of client's social environment so that for learning real life opportunities could be focused as per client needs to enhance engagement and learning.
For internal motivation and involvement in CRA, adaptations were added to enhance CRA's effectiveness. There were two major adaptations in CRA to make it accord with the cultural relevant with the targeted population. First adaptation is based on religion Islam. It includes several sections, and these sections are adapted in CRA's counseling goals. In first section morality is being adapted with CRA, morality is about the Islamically integrated ways about hygiene, sleep, eating, clothes, meeting others, physical health, happiness and sadness related. Second section is related to internal framework of human psyche, which comprises of Cognition (Aql), Behavioral inclination (Nafs), Sprit (Ruh), Emotion (Ihsaas) and Heart (Qalb). In third section principle of change and tazkia e nafs. There are three stages in principle of change: 1.Inkishaf, 2. Itidal and 3. Itehad.
Second adaptation is about the effective coping skills related therapeutic intervention, which is comprises of four distinctive categories such as emotional management, interpersonal effectiveness: assertiveness, habit formation and relapse prevention counseling.

Study Groups

Treatment Group
Experimental group will receive the indigenously adapted Community Reinforcement Approach based psychotherapeutic sessions after the completion of drugs related detoxification (after 21 days since hospitalization) for 90-120 days in residential treatment.
Indigenously Adapted CRA
Treatment group will receive psychotherapy based on CRA which is an evidence based approach. This adapted version of CRA also consists emotional management, behavioral interventions, drug addiction treatment and islamically integrated psychotherapy for drug addiction and comorbid mental disorders.
Control Group: Treatment as usual
This group will receive treatment as usual which includes detoxification of drugs, general counselling for drug addiction prevention, 12 steps program and life skills training. Duration of residential treatment is between 90-120 days.
No interventions assigned to this group
